Construction
Saatva 14.5” Mattress
The cover – Saatva’s cover is made from 100% GOTS certified organic cotton. The surface is a soft, breathable, and durable cover made with a natural thistle flame barrier, which doesn’t use any chemical fire retardant sprays. The cover also has a Guardin® botanical antimicrobial fabric treatment, and an organic damask bronze trim as a finishing touch.
Comfort foam – CertiPUR-US certified polyurethane-based foams provide the comfort layer. Depending on the firmness, density will range from 1.5 lb – 1.8 lb per cubic foot. The firmer the mattress, the denser the foam. Saatva’s foam pillow top is sewn under the cotton cover for a smooth, clean look.
Dual coil support – The top layer is a 4” 14.5 gauge, individually pocketed coil system. It’s designed for better body contour and reduced motion transfer. Total coil count of this layer is 884 for a standard queen. The 7.5” base layer utilizes 416 13 gauge coils for added support and structure. All coils are foam encased for better edge support.
Lumbar zone support technology – The center of the mattress uses active wire support for additional spinal alignment.
Saatva 11.5” Mattress
The 11.5″ model has a reduced base support layer of 4″ compared to the 14.5″ model’s 7″ base. The reduced base size allows the mattress to function with an adjustable base. It does, however, reduce the overall structure of the mattress slightly. That said, it’s still more than adequate for most sleepers.

No one mattress will accommodate everyone’s comfort needs. That’s why the Saatva mattress is made in 3 distinct firmness levels. Choose from the firm, luxury firm, or plush soft comfort options.
Back Sleepers
Most back sleepers require a firm to moderate feel. The idea is to stay in proper alignment but still have decent pressure relief. Most will find their comfort zone with either the firm or the luxury firm. Your comfort will depend on physical condition and personal preference. A heavier individual with a higher BMI will be absorbed further into the mattress. In this case, the firm may be the answer. A lighter individual may choose the medium firm.
Side Sleepers
Again, it comes down to personal preference. Most side sleepers would do well with either the luxury firm or the plush soft. Weight, as well as individual pressure sensitivity, are a factor. The bottom line is you want solid support but also pressure relief. Side sleepers need to have enough contouring to eliminate pressure on the shoulders and hips.
Stomach Sleepers
Stomach sleepers will typically require a firmer mattress. It’s essential not to allow your back to dip too deep and cause lumbar pain. The luxury firm or firm are excellent choices for most. If you rotate to other sleep positions during the night, the luxury firm may be the safer bet. Side sleeping, in particular, requires a bit more conformity.

Who Will Not Like This Mattress
If you like an ultra-soft mattress with a lot of body hug, this may not be your bed. Even the plush soft model will still offer a more structured feel.
Couples concerned with motion transfer may be more aware of their partner’s movements. The strength and structure of Saatva’s dual coil system has more bounce than other types of mattress. It’s a bit of a trade-off couples should consider.
Saatva Mattress Unboxing and Setup
“White Glove” in-home delivery and set up is free. This service is rare for an online mattress company. Most companies will drop your mattress off at your doorstep. Other companies typically charge for in-home delivery. Your Saatva mattress will be made to order and ships between 9 – 18 days. Once your bed is built, you will be notified, and delivery will be scheduled.
